I am currently working with ArcGIS Pro Tasks to design specific workflows for a customer. I would like to save the current settings in the TOC (visible, selectable, editable, snappable) at the beginning of the task so that I can restore them when the task is completed. Is there a simple solution for this?
Perhaps someone can help me with a tip, thank you.
Solved! Go to Solution.
One way I can see how to do this is at the beginning of the Task, add a New Step, click the Content tab, set the visibility, selectability, editing state, labeling and snapping for layers in the active map view. Then create your other steps for your workflow. Then add a last step, click the Content tab again and reset the items to the states that you wish. It's saved in the Task itself. I don't know of any other ways to do this unfortunately.
